A TRIP ALONG THE RIVER DERWENT
This was a small trip on our
Norman 17 " Gold fFsh" .This trip has been reported by Boson &Co. We leave from
our mooring at Sutton upon Derwent and travel as far as the navigation allows to
Stamford Bridge. no problems but you do have to be careful of the trees that
have fallen and create chicanes in several places. There is a lack of wild life
along the way, we have been told that this was because mink were let loose from
a farm. So apart from the cows we did see kingfishers. As our engine isn't fixed
yet we have on loan a 4 hp outboard which pushed us along at about jogging pace.
the trip took 2 hours. The first thing you see at Stamford Bridge is the green
bridge. The next bridge is stone and you need to moor in the cut to the left. Do
not go any further than this bridge as id gets very shallow !!!
Not much in the town but it is very small. a couple of pubs a take away and a
shop the sells almost everything.
